Transaction 0c86667ca3d0bb41608a0018e51483b9f799236babee0b0fd27ba40242687e7e
1 Input
1 Output
-
0c86667ca3d0bb41608a0018e51483b9f799236babee0b0fd27ba40242687e7e:0
- value
- 304454
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c7441e1eba4766dd7dbe839e1c7ac6a4760d4c8
- address
- bc1q836yrc0t53mxm47maqu7r3avdfrkp4xg624vtq